FAQ

Sink Water Filter Service Questions

How often should a sink water filter be serviced? Sink water filters typically require servicing every 6 to 12 months to ensure optimal performance and water quality.

What signs indicate a sink water filter needs maintenance? Reduced water flow, strange tastes or odors, or visible sediment are common signs that a filter needs cleaning or replacement.

What does sink water filter servicing involve? Servicing includes replacing filter cartridges, inspecting for leaks, and ensuring proper system operation.

Can a homeowner perform sink water filter maintenance? Basic filter replacement can often be done by property owners, but professional servicing ensures thorough inspection and optimal functioning.
